Q: Which of the following statements about categorical propositions (A, E, I, O) are correct?

(A) A-type propositions are universal affirmatives of the form โ€œAll S are Pโ€;
(B) E-type propositions are universal negatives of the form โ€œNo S are Pโ€;
(C) I-type propositions are particular affirmatives of the form โ€œSome S are Pโ€;
(D) O-type propositions are particular negatives of the form โ€œSome S are not Pโ€;
(E) In UGC NET reasoning, understanding A, E, I, O forms helps in solving syllogism questions and immediate inferences;
